"...The Postal Service approves thousands of requests every year from police officers and federal agents seeking information from Americans’ letters and packages. ...The U.S. Postal Service has shared information from thousands of Americans’ letters and packages with law enforcement every year for the past decade, conveying the names, addresses and other details from the outside of boxes and envelopes without requiring a court order."
